We have an exciting opportunity for a **Resource Coordinator **to join our growing team

Nucleus Network is the only global phase 1 clinical trial specialist with facilities in the USA and Australia, fulfilling our purpose of "advancing medicine and improving lives", by attracting the best talent.

Since our establishment in 2004, Nucleus Network has conducted well over 1000 phase 1 clinical trials for biotechnology and pharmaceutical companies from the USA, Europe, Australia, Japan, South Korea, Taiwan and China.

We are defined by our values, great work culture, commitment to staff development and dedication to provide the best possible work environment.

Come and join us through this exciting journey of expansion and gain world-class experience servicing some of the most innovative biotechnology and pharmaceutical companies globally.

**About the role**

The **Resource Coordinator** role is your first step in a career of clinical logistics and operations. You will be responsible for coordinating study assessments and understanding clinical study design at our two Australian units; Melbourne and Brisbane. This role requires collaboration with our Pharmacy, Laboratory and Medical teams to ensure that activity aligns with functional capacity of our multidisciplinary organization. You will also support our Clinical Nurse Supervisors with the fast paced Day
- Of-Operations activities.

This role will build on your critical thinking skills, clinical understanding, autonomy and provide you with multiple avenues for learning and career development with Australia's leader in Phase 1 Clinical Research.
